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Trafford Park to Roby start from as little as £4.20

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Trafford Park to Roby start from £18.00 one way, or £18.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Trafford Park to Roby are available for £18.40 one way, or £23.60 return

Station Facilities

Let's start with the station facilities. While Trafford Park may lack the grandeur of larger stations, its charm lies in its simplicity. For those seeking ticketing services, it's vital to note that there is no ticket office or ticket machines available here. This means travellers need to purchase their tickets online or from other nearby stations. However, the station is equipped with an induction loop, enhancing accessibility for individuals with hearing difficulties.

Though there are no staff members to assist on-site, help is just a phone call away at 08002006060. CCTV surveillance adds an extra layer of security. While there are no waiting rooms, refreshment facilities, or ATMs, there are seating areas to ensure some comfort while you wait for your train.

Accessibility and Travel Connections

When it comes to accessibility, the station does have step-free access but with some nuances. Travellers will find ramps, albeit with a bit of an incline, to access platforms bound for both Manchester and Warrington. Unfortunately, this station doesn't offer accessible toilets or a drop-off point for those with impaired mobility. Yet, the commitment to accessibility is demonstrated through the provision of ramps on the trains themselves.

Considering onward travel options, Trafford Park provides some alternatives. Various travel connections include rail replacement services from the station entrance on Moss Road. However, regular bus connections are not directly available here, so planning ahead is essential. Taxi links can be facilitated via online services such as Cab4You.

Roby Station prides itself on connectivity and ease of use. Operating ticket office hours span from early morning until late at night, ensuring that even the most spontaneous traveler isn't caught without a ticket. There are ticket machines available, as well as smartcard services, although it's important to note that tickets bought online cannot be collected at the station.

Facilities and Accessibility

The station is fully accessible with step-free access throughout. There are no waiting rooms or dedicated baby changing facilities, but there is CCTV to ensure a sense of safety. Luggage storage is not available on site, encouraging travelers to pack lightly or make alternate arrangements.

The station offers necessary support features such as induction loops to aid those with hearing impairments. However, accessibility is slightly limited due to the lack of in-station wheelchairs and accessible toilets. Roby is still efficient in providing a helpful environment with staff help available daily and a customer helpline accessible at any time.

Getting Around

Roby doesn't just connect you on rail networks; onward travel is made simple with good bus links and potential taxi services available directly from the station. Though there are no cycle hires offered at the station, it’s part of a greener effort to minimize the carbon footprint within the city and beyond. For those considering traveling by bus, the Busline number 0871 200 2233 can provide essential scheduling information.
